A Stand Against Growing Intolerance: A Graduation Celebration

In a pivotal moment for Black students at the University of Kentucky, a graduation ceremony held in defiance of political pressures underscores the resilience and determination of minority students across the United States. The initiative, termed the Senior Salute, arose when the university canceled its official graduation celebrations for minority graduates in response to new federal and state regulations imposed since the Trump administration's policies were reinstated. Such overwhelming changes are part of a larger, troubling trend towards limiting diversity initiatives in educational institutions, particularly targeting programs designed to acknowledge and support students from marginalized communities.

The Heart of the Celebration: Community and Recognition

Despite these challenges, the atmosphere at the Senior Salute was jubilant, filled with the cheers of family and friends. Students came together to honor their hard-fought academic achievements, creating a moment of solidarity and celebration amidst adversity. "We’re doing this to ensure that we celebrate all the great achievements of our students here at the University of Kentucky," one organizer noted, emphasizing the importance of recognizing the contributions of minority students who have historically been overlooked.

Update Addressing the Youth Unemployment Crisis in South Africa In a decisive move to combat the critical issue of youth unemployment in South Africa, Eduvos has teamed up with eLAUNCHED, the nation’s pioneering centralised Talent Sourcing Platform. This partnership aims to connect thousands of Eduvos students directly with verified employment opportunities, ensuring they are well-equipped for the job market upon graduation. “At Eduvos, we’re committed to preparing our students for the world of work,” stated Cheryl Smith, Head of Student Support and Student Affairs. This collaboration signifies a robust commitment to bridging the gap between education and employment, particularly as graduate unemployment rates continue to trend alarmingly high. According to Statistics South Africa, the official unemployment rate for graduates reached 12.2% in the second quarter of 2025, a stark reminder of the challenges facing young job seekers in the country. The Role of eLAUNCHED in Employment Solutions eLAUNCHED positions itself as a comprehensive solution to the youth unemployment problem by not only providing access to job opportunities but also integrating skills development and bursary options. Unlike traditional job placement platforms, eLAUNCHED employs smart matching technology to connect candidates with potential employers, focusing on creating sustainable career pathways for graduates. “eLAUNCHED was designed to solve one of South Africa’s biggest challenges; youth unemployment,” remarked Thabo Maroga, CEO of eLAUNCHED. “By focusing on upskilling while simultaneously easing the job-seeking process, we empower young people to pursue meaningful careers.” This innovative approach responds to the scramble many companies face in finding applicants who meet their specific job requirements, alleviating the pressure on both sides of the hiring equation. Update Unlocking the Potential of Recyclables The Petco Schools Recycling Competition in Mitchells Plain is not just changing the way students interact with waste; it's revolutionizing the concept of value within local communities. Where once discarded PET plastic bottles and Liquid Board Packaging were viewed merely as garbage, students are now engaged in a vibrant competition that promotes environmental awareness and responsibility. This initiative is empowering learners to transform material that might usually be thrown away into valuable resources for their community. Bridging the Gap: Education and Action Through exciting and dynamic efforts, including high-energy performances to kick off the competition, Petco and its partners -- notably the mythical Grand Master Ready D -- have infused life into the initiative. Educational workbooks and visual aids align with CAPS curriculum, ensuring that lessons about recycling and sustainability resonate with learners. Such integration brings academic theories into practical action, encouraging students to find worth in their waste. Inspiring Change in Schools and Beyond At Caradale Primary School, the competition has sparked enthusiasm among students, with many now proudly identifying themselves as "recycling ambassadors." They tackle litter in their schoolyard and beyond, encouraging peers and family members to join their mission. This grassroots approach promotes teamwork and a collective responsibility towards the environment. As students collaborate to collect recyclable materials, they are also learning about sustainability and developing essential life skills. The Ripple Effect of Education on Community Behavior Matthew Gallant, a Grade 7 learner, shares his experience of collecting bottles while skateboarding to school. This fun activity connects him with his peers and promotes healthier habits within his family. The enthusiasm radiates beyond the school, as households begin to recognize the integral role they play in their community's cleanliness and sustainability efforts. This shift in culture reveals how education can foster responsible consumer behavior, leading to environmental stewardship at home and in neighborhoods. Update Outdoor Adventure Meets Education: A New Era at WildED This December, children aged 8 to 13 will embark on an unforgettable week of exploration and adventure at the WildED Holiday Camp, nestled within the verdant Crocworld Conservation Centre located in Scottburgh, KZN. As families gear up for the busy holiday season, the camp—which runs from December 15 to 19—presents not just an opportunity for fun and learning but also a chance for kids to disconnect from screens and engage meaningfully with nature. The extended Early-Bird Special until November 28 allows parents to save financially while enriching their children’s lives. Keren Worlock: A Visionary Lead Educator Taking the helm this year as the lead outdoor educator is Keren Worlock, an internationally experienced professional whose journey into environmental education began in her early years on South Africa's East Coast. With a background in Conservation and Marine Sciences, Keren has inspired students across various continents. Her return to outdoor education reflects a longstanding commitment to integrating fun and academic insights into the camp experience. As she puts it, “With our incredibly passionate WildED team, we help kids unplug, get their hands dirty, explore safely, and connect with nature.” This philosophy mirrors a movement within educational paradigms that prioritizes experiential learning, as seen in organizations like Avid4 Adventure and the YMCA of the Pines. Both focus on fostering life skills through hands-on outdoor activities, emphasizing character building and community engagement. The Camp’s Signature Program: Learning Through Adventure WildED Holiday Camp promises a week brimming with engaging activities designed to nurture curiosity and foster a love for the environment. Children will navigate through orienteering challenges, participate in a lighthouse hike, interact with animals under the care of Crocworld's staff, and take part in tree planting activities. New this year is the Jikaleza Outdoor Adventures treetop rope course, which adds an exhilarating edge to the program. Matt Machell-Cox, co-owner and Programme Director, highlights the importance of maintaining a safe yet stimulating environment. “This year’s camp promises even more adventure and excitement,” he asserts, indicating a growing trend in camp designs that prioritize both safety and educational outcomes.
